2016-04-13 9 views
5

Ionic 2 hat veraltet ionic.config.js. ionic.project ist jetzt ionic.config.json, und ich sollte meine Einstellungen jetzt dort hinstellen. Also, folgen Sie den Anweisungen für ionische Proxies für ionische (nicht ionic2 doc für diese überall finden), mein ionic.config.json sieht nun wie folgt aus:Wie konfiguriere ich einen Proxy mit ionic2?

{ 
    "name": "newapp", 
    "app_id": "", 
    "v2": true, 
    "typescript": true, 
    "proxies": [{ 
    "path": "/api", 
    "proxyUrl": "https://api.service.com" 
    }] 
} 

Aber dies scheint nicht zu funktionieren.

UPDATE: Ich bekomme den Proxy-Dienst, aber ich bekomme immer noch CORS-Fehler.

+0

meine Antwort lesen: http://StackOverflow.com/Questions/37763775/No-Access-Control-allow-origin-Header-is-present-upi-ionic2-http-Post-Request/37779476#37779476, hoffe diese Hilfe – vuhung3990

Antwort

6

Das Problem, das ich hatte, war mit dem Server selbst ... es ist nicht genug, um es nach dem Ändern der Konfiguration neu zu starten. Der Server muss beendet werden und ein neuer mit ionic serve gestartet werden, um sich korrekt zu verhalten.

Die obige Konfiguration in ionic.config.json ist die richtige Art, einen Proxy zu konfigurieren.

Verwandte Themen